1499$ is what they are selling for brand new at impact guns...

if its NIB its prolly a fair price. used however its a little high. bore condition is everything in a used gun. ive never seen or heard of a used gun that has ever had more than a box of ammo down the pipe... a .30 cal muzzle gage is your best friend in evaluating barrel condition in .30cal rifles.

Do you want a Scout, with it's shorter 18-inch barrel.....or do you want the Standard M1A, with a 22-inch barrel? That looks like a Standard in the photo, but I can't be sure. The price on the Scout is usually a little bit lower than the Standard.
